Man Utd set deadline for Mason Greenwood future decision after Sir Jim Ratcliffe comments & talk of Barcelona transfer interest during impressive Getafe loan spell

Manchester United have reportedly set a deadline by which a decision on Mason Greenwood’s future will be made.

With Sir Jim Ratcliffe’s partial takeover at Old Trafford being ratified by the Premier League, long-term plans are now being drawn up by the Red Devils. Greenwood is unlikely to play any part in those, but no definitive call on what happens next with the 22-year-old forward has been made.

AdvertisementGettyWHAT RATCLIFFE SAID ABOUT GREENWOOD

Ratcliffe has said of the one-cap England international, who continues to impress during a loan spell at Spanish side Getafe: “We will make a decision. I don’t know if he could still have a future. All I can do is talk about the principle of how we will approach decisions like that. Is he the right type of footballer? Are we happy with that? Is he a good person or not? He is a Manchester United footballer and we are in charge of football. So the answer is it’s quite clear we have to make a decision.”

THE BIGGER PICTURE

According to , that decision will be made by the end of May. Ratcliffe is said to have made the Greenwood saga a “priority” for United. It is felt that a resolution is required that allows all parties to move on, without a protracted saga providing an unwelcome distraction.

GettyWHAT NEXT FOR GREENWOOD?

Greenwood has not figured for United since January 2022, when he was arrested on suspicion of rape and sexual assault. Those charges were dropped in February 2023 and the talented winger has attracted interest from Barcelona and Atletico Madrid during a stint at Getafe that has delivered seven goals and five assists so far this term.
